The time is finally here to pre-order your copy of the Gamer Girl & Vixen graphic novel! As many of you henchies know, I’ve been working on my own self-published comic book for a few years now. Gamer Girl & Vixen is the story of two LGBTQ super villains who fall in love on all the wrong rooftops. I co-wrote the comic with my writing partner, Kristi McDowell, with art by Gemma Moody and lettering by Taylor Esposito.

Hawkeye Fan Film is So On Target
I gladly maintain that the Hawkeye series by Matt Fraction and David Aja is the comic book of the decade. It’s groundbreaking in its portrayal of ‘people first, superheroes second’. So why not celebrate with this awesome fan film based on the comic?
The fine folks at One Riot One Ranger Productions really name the look, feel and comedic elements of Hawkeye. I raise my bow and arrow to them!
